User's banner
Avatar

BentiGorlich

BentiGorlich@gehirneimer.de
Joined
20 posts • 109 comments

Beruflich Web-Entwickler, privat ein Ober Nerd und Links-Grün versifft…
Musik Liebhaber, von #kpop bis #metal alles dabei
Ansonsten bin ich auch gerne mit der Kamera unterwegs.
Entwickler und Maintainer für #mbin

ich bin auch auf mastodon: @BentiGorlich

Ich betreibe thebrainbin.org, gehirneimer.de und wehavecookies.social

Direct message

Give it a thumbs up so we know what to prioritize 😊

I’ve been focusing on the backend and federation stuff. But I promise that we will implement it this year :)

permalink
report
parent
reply

Please have a look at the smaller mbin instances as well. It is not good to have one massive server and a lot of tiny ones. Kbin.social is the best example of it, the second best is lemmy.world which just has issues because of its size…

permalink
report
parent
reply

We do not have a “project fund” or something like that. Some of us have donation sites to keep the servers running:

My opinion: I do not want to get paid to develop mbin. That creates an obligation and turns it into something like a job. I already have a job and intend to keep it, additionally I don’t want to take the fun out of developing mbin. To commit to it full time or apply for grants or anything would currently be a big mistake I think

permalink
report
parent
reply

Oh that would be interesting as well. I will do that. Checking back in 2h :D

permalink
report
parent
reply

You cloud give mbin a try its developers are nice people :) Although there is only one app for it (interstellar)

permalink
report
reply

The same can be said about gmail and it is the same kind of problem here. Yes lemmy.world is not a profit orient it giant, but it is still a problem when one actor has this power over a federated network. (the scale of the problem is of course a lot larger with gmail)

permalink
report
parent
reply

Mbin isn’t making any drastic changes

UI wise, that one is definitely true

and relying mostly on Kbin’s existing code as its base

This one most certainly not. We actually stopped porting kbin code a few months into the project, because it just was too much work and it was obvious that Ernest didn’t want us to. So everything which changed on mbin in the about 8-10 months since, was purely our own work. Of course the basis will always be kbin, but the form will most likely change

We’ve been keeping the UI mostly as is, because we all like it, however on the backend site of it a lot has changed. The biggest problems kbin had were compatibility wise (federation) and scaling wise. These were the points where we made huge changes. The federation compatibility has improved a lot (yes there is still a lot to do) and scaling/performance has also improved a ton.

The biggest UI changes we made are:

  • new filter designs that work for threads as well as microblogs
  • a subscription panel
  • a usable instance wide modlog
  • a cake day display
  • and more stuff that I am forgetting at the moment (it’s been a while since I looked at kbin and I am mostly a backend dev)

The backend changes we improved are (imo) more impactful:

  • (next release) direct messages are federating
  • (next release) pins federate
  • deleting users federate
  • magazine descriptions are federating correctly
  • mods federate
  • reports federate
  • incoming likes are working
  • the “hot” sort actually makes sense with lemmy content because it also looks at upvotes and not just at boosts
  • completely redone the hashtag system so it scales at all
  • completely redone the background worker system so it scales better (partly next release)

And these are only the changes I could think of in 5 minutes. We likely changed a lot more things, which I just forgot.

permalink
report
parent
reply

My guess is that they just needed to have their own community for a lot of stuff because so many instances are defederated from them. Though I am not sure…

permalink
report
parent
reply

Ich finde es schön. Mangel an Beweise - “Den Medien sind 11,5 Millionen Dokumente zugespielt worden” 😂

permalink
report
parent
reply

And here the diagram by community subscriber count:

permalink
report
reply